Stainless Steel 17-4 PH: This precipitation-hardening stainless steel is a game-changer for applications demanding both high strength and excellent corrosion resistance. 17-4 PH can be heat-treated to various conditions, offering a wide range of mechanical properties. It combines the corrosion resistance of austenitic stainless steels with the high strength of martensitic stainless steels, making it ideal for aerospace components, medical devices, marine applications, and chemical processing equipment where durability in harsh environments is critical. Its excellent machinability in the annealed condition and its ability to achieve high hardness (up to H900 condition) make it a versatile choice.
Inconel 718: For the most demanding high-temperature and corrosive environments, Inconel 718 stands out. This nickel-chromium-iron superalloy is renowned for its exceptional strength and creep-rupture ductility at temperatures up to 700°C (1300°F). It also exhibits outstanding resistance to corrosion and oxidation. Its incredible performance under extreme conditions makes it indispensable in aerospace (jet engine components, rocket parts), oil and gas (downhole tools), and power generation industries. PEEK (Polyether Ethe Ketone): Moving into advanced plastics, PEEK is a high-performance thermoplastic known for its outstanding mechanical properties, chemical resistance, and high-temperature performance. It offers excellent strength, stiffness, and creep resistance, even at elevated temperatures, often replacing metals in applications where weight reduction, insulation, or chemical inertness are critical. PEEK is ideal for medical implants, aerospace parts, automotive components, and electrical connectors. Delrin (Acetal Homopolymer): Delrin, or POM (Polyoxymethylene), is a widely used engineering plastic prized for its high stiffness, low friction, excellent dimensional stability, and good chemical resistance. It's an excellent choice for parts requiring self-lubricating properties, wear resistance, and precise tolerances. Common applications include gears, bearings, bushings, rollers, and electrical insulators. Delrin is very machinable, allowing for rapid production of complex geometries with smooth finishes, making it a cost-effective alternative to metals in many less-demanding mechanical applications.

Passivation: Specifically for stainless steel, passivation is a chemical treatment that removes free iron from the surface and enhances the naturally occurring chromium oxide layer, making the stainless steel more resistant to rust and corrosion. It does not alter the dimensions or appearance of the part but significantly improves its inherent corrosion resistance. This is a critical finishing step for medical devices, food processing equipment, and marine components to ensure maximum lifespan and hygiene.
